Lower Trout Lake
Lower Trout Lake is a public boat ramp on Lower Trout Lake near Lake Orion, Michigan. This beginner-level spot offers kayaking, canoeing, paddleboarding. Amenities include boat ramp, parking, restrooms. Best visited in summer.

About This Location
Lake access at Lower Trout Lake near Lake Orion, Michigan. Good for kayaking and canoeing.
Situated on Lower Trout Lake in Michigan, Lower Trout Lake is a launch point for kayakers, canoeists, and SUP enthusiasts.
This is a solid spot for kayaking, with enough room to settle into a comfortable paddling rhythm. Canoeing works well here, especially for those looking for a peaceful day on the water.
Water conditions are generally calm and sheltered. June through August is the recommended window for paddling here. Facilities include boat ramp and parking and restrooms and dock and ada accessible.
Getting here from Lake Orion takes about 5 min, putting Lower Trout Lake within easy reach for a day trip or afternoon paddle.

Paddling Tips
- •Morning hours offer the calmest water and best wildlife viewing on the lake.
- •Keep an eye on the weather — afternoon winds can pick up quickly on open water.
- •Hug the shoreline for the most interesting scenery and easier paddling.
- •Bring polarized sunglasses to reduce glare and spot submerged obstacles.
